Biography
Sean Kelly was manager of public programming and special projects at Hudson Institute from 2017 to 2019. Sean also authored pieces on space and foreign policy for several publications including Politico, The National Interest, and the Weekly Standard. Sean holds bachelor’s degrees in economics and political science from Western Washington University.
